The Kani Formal Verification job was failing open: every command had `|| echo "...skipping"` and the verify step had `continue-on-error: true`, so the job stayed green while verifying nothing. Combined with a stale toolchain pin, it had silently stopped running entirely: cargo install --locked kani-verifier -> rustc 1.85.1 is not supported (home 0.5.12 requires rustc 1.88) There are 11 real proof harnesses (byte_storage.rs, encryption/core.rs), so this is meaningful verification that was providing false assurance. - toolchain "1.85" -> stable (Kani's installer needs >=1.88; Kani downloads its own pinned verification toolchain in `cargo kani setup`). - cargo install ... --force (idempotent on the runner's persistent cargo cache). - Drop all `|| echo` swallows and `continue-on-error` — a failed install, setup, or proof now turns CI red. - Add workflow_dispatch so the schedule-only job can be run on demand (and so this fix can actually be verified now).

The weekly deep-fuzz matrix (16 targets × 8h) shared the `cachekit` ARC pool with required PR CI and, at ~4 concurrent, monopolised it for ~32h every Saturday — starving the required `security` and `stable / ubuntu-latest` checks so no PR could merge until it drained. - Scheduled run: 1h/target (~16 runner-hours, drains in a few hours overnight). - On-demand: `workflow_dispatch` with `run_deep_fuzz=true` runs the full matrix at `fuzz_seconds` per target (default 8h). A plain dispatch does NOT trigger deep-fuzz, so verifying Kani on demand stays cheap. - Duration is driven by FUZZ_SECONDS (schedule=3600, dispatch=input); the timeout buffer logic is unchanged.

Per CodeRabbit review on #44: fuzz_seconds (workflow_dispatch string input) flowed unguarded into $((FUZZ_SECONDS + 180)) and -max_total_time. Reject non-positive-integer values and cap at 32400s (the 540min job timeout) before use, so a bad input fails fast with a clear message instead of breaking the arithmetic or the fuzzer.
